Embr Community Guidelines
These guidelines exist to keep Embr a creative, safe, and productive space for players, creators, and developers collaborating on game ideas, mods, and full projects. By using Embr, you agree to follow these standards across ideas, comments, messages, teams, claims, and all platform activity.
1. Core Principles
Creativity
Embr exists to spark new ideas and help them grow into real projects.
Respect
Treat all members of the Embr community with professionalism.
Integrity
Be honest about contributions, skills, and project expectations.
Safety
Harassment, discrimination, and harmful behavior are not tolerated.
Collaboration
This platform thrives when users build together and support one another.

4. Idea & Project Conduct
Idea Submitters Should:
- Provide clear descriptions of mechanics or goals
- Avoid posting copyrighted content
- Be open to community feedback
- Update ideas as discussion evolves (optional but encouraged)
Developers / Claimants Should:
- Claim responsibly within limits
- Communicate timelines, progress, and blockers
- Deliver work that meets the agreed scope
- Use tasks, comments, and checklists for collaboration
5. Team Conduct
Teams are powerful when they are real collaborations.
Teams Must:
- Have at least one member besides the owner before making team claims
- Respect claim rules and limitations
- Coordinate transparently and respectfully
- Resolve internal disputes professionally
Teams May Not:
- Act as claim farms
- Misuse team claims to bypass personal limits
- Harass or pressure teammates
- Spam members or other teams
